Agnes (Costello) Saxbury 1924-1977
Hannibal Courier Post, October 6, 1977 - Services for Agnes E. Saxbury, 53, of 611 S. Hayden, will be conducted at 10 a.m. Saturday at the O’Donnell Funeral Home.
Mrs. Saxbury died Oct. 5 at a local hospital. She was born July 8, 1924 in Hannibal to Paul and Emma Webb Costello.
She was married to John Saxbury in August 1946 in Hannibal and he survives.
Also surviving are two sons, Michael Saxbury of St. Charles and Paul Saxbury of Hannibal; one daughter, Mrs. Judy Morris of Hannibal; two brothers, Jack Costello of Quincy, Ill., and William Costello of Florissant; three sisters, Mrs. Pauline Gamble of Monroe City, Mrs. Dorothy Irwin of Cincinnatti, Ohio and Mrs. Julia Johnson of Hannibal; six grandchildren.
Visitation will be after 5 p.m. Friday at the O’Donnell Funeral Home.
Mrs. Saxbury was a medical secretary at St. Elizabeth’s Hospital and was a veteran of World War II.
